Subject: Image slimming cut-over done

Welcome aboard! Over the weekend we switched Ferrowkit's build pipeline to the slimmed base images. Average image size dropped from 1.2GB to 180MB, and deploy times halved. A few tools were removed from the runtime layer, so use the debug sidecar instead. The pipeline currently runs with these settings.

deployment values, yahap-fajeg:
[ulaok]
port = 5432
region = south-2
host = ulaok.urlaqdata.internal
team = tameth
timeout_ms = 2000
retries = 8

Three tiers: dev (shared A-pool cards, profiling overhead unbounded), staging (dedicated cards, mirrors prod sampling rates), prod (sampling capped to keep overhead under two percent). Support note: allocation snapshots older than seven days are pruned automatically; tell users to export before then. Heatmap rendering is disabled in dev to save memory. Staging is the only tier where kernel-level traces are permitted without an exception ticket. Each tier reads its settings at process start, and the values currently deployed are listed here.

service settings:
FRAMIR_LOG_LEVEL=debug
FRAMIR_METRICS_HOST=metrics.framir.tolvaqcorp.corp
FRAMIR_POOL_SIZE=16

Following the Thistledown postmortem, reviewers should understand exactly how the stale-cache bug manifested: the edge layer continued serving pricing entries past their TTL because the invalidation listener silently disconnected and never re-subscribed. The remediation adds a heartbeat check and a hard TTL ceiling. When reviewing the fix, verify that the reconnect backoff and ceiling values match what operations approved during the incident review. Those agreed-upon settings are reproduced here.

config for kadug-yahop:
quenwyn:
  pin: 2459
  metrics_host: metrics.quenwyn.lumicsys.internal
  tenant: julax
  seal: seal_0d5ead96